Impact of Introducing PROMPT on Permanent Brachial Plexus Injury and Tears III°/IV° in Shoulder Dystocia: The Hanover Cohort Study
Table 4
Perineal tears III°/IV°, episiotomies, and vaginal operative deliveries (mothers).
| | Group | value | 1 | 2 |
| Perineal tears III°/IV° (general population) | 92/18,031 (0.5%) | 39/4,609 (0.85%) | 0.007 | Perineal tears (III°/IV°)/shoulder dystocia | 1/48 (2.1%) | 1/23 (4.3%) | 0.5 | Episiotomies | 5,267/18,031 (29.2%) | 836/4,609 (18.1%) | <0.001 | Vaginal operative deliveries | 1,178/18,031 (6.5%) | 324/4,609 (7.0%) | 0.23 | Perineal tears III°/IV°, excluding vaginal operative deliveries | 71/16,853 (0.42%) | 26/4,285 (0.6%) | 0.1 | Perineal tears III°/IV°, following vaginal operative deliveries | 21/1,178 (1.8%) | 13/324 (4.0%) | 0.017 |
